HOME
CallUpContact - The Next Best Online Phonebook & Directory
Help customers find you  


Express Chiropractic & Wellness

790 S Main St
#407
76248
  Keller
Texas
United States

Tel: +1 817-741-4101

Map lookup:



© copyright Callupcontact 2025
All Rights Reserved